Hello, I am facing the same thing with a new router from ASUS. The problem is the same, it resets to factory settings after sometime. I read that this could be caused by a wrong firmware upgrade. Try upgrading your router using a LAN connected laptop. Perform several factory resets on the router. VPI/VCI set it to 0/35 i guess. MTU: 1492 Timeout"4320, Service Category: VBR without PCR.
The modem resets itself to factory settings when the power suddenly cuts off for so many times. It's some sort of safety mechanism I suppose. I've seen it happen so many times at several people's homes. Not every modem does that but many do. The simple fix was to install a UPS backup battery and it never happened again.

Guys I got Ogero very recently.
Those are my values:

Upstream Downstream
Current Rate (kbps) 404 6400
Max Rate (kbps) 418 7680
SNR Margin (dB) 7.3 9.9
Line Attenuation (dB) 36.7 24.3
Errors (pkts) 89 504

What does that mean?!

You line stats are not that good , but acceptable ( i mean not the 0.5 mbps some people are still suffering from) .

You are currently having 6.4 mbps which is around the maximum you can get on your line . The errors on your line are acceptable.

Anw, how far are you from the CO?
